Key Features to Seek in Reliable Crypto Casinos
When diving into crypto gambling, you should consider more than just the currency accepted. The best crypto casinos usually support multiple c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, and sometimes newer tokens. This flexibility can be a major advantage, especially if you want to diversify your holdings or explore different transaction speeds and fee structures.
Another important aspect is deposit and withdrawal solutions. Platforms that utilize blockchain-based payment methods tend to offer faster processing times compared to traditional banking or e-wallet options. Still, it’s smart to be aware of withdrawal limits and verification processes, as these can vary greatly between sites.
Security and transparency often come from solid licensing. While crypto casinos operate in a complex regulatory landscape, those licensed by recognized authorities such as the Malta Gaming Authority or Curacao eGaming tend to be more trustworthy. That said, some unlicensed platforms still operate fairly, so reading user reviews and checking community forums can provide extra insight.
On a practical note, I’ve noticed that sites which clearly display their provably fair algorithms make the whole experience more transparent. This technology allows players to verify the fairness of game outcomes themselves—something that traditional casinos rarely offer.
Common Mistakes When Exploring Crypto Gambling Platforms
It’s easy to jump straight into the most flashy crypto casino or the one with the largest welcome bonus, but this approach can backfire. Many newcomers get caught up in bonuses that come with impossible wagering requirements or limits that make cashing out a headache.
Another frequent pitfall is ignoring the game selection. For instance, focusing only on slots like Starburst might be fun, but it’s also worth checking whether the casino offers live dealer games from Evolution or diverse table games, which add depth and variety to the experience.
Sometimes players underestimate the importance of customer support. Crypto casinos that offer 24/7 live chat or multilingual assistance can save you from a lot of frustration if you encounter technical issues or need clarification on transactions.

What Responsible Play Looks Like in the World of Crypto Casinos
While the excitement of crypto casinos can be quite high, it’s important to approach gambling responsibly. The ease of transactions and perceived anonymity sometimes lead players to lose track of time and money spent. Setting clear limits on deposits and playtime can prevent this from becoming an issue.
Many platforms now offer tools to help manage gambling habits, like self-exclusion options and spending caps. Using these features isn’t a sign of weakness but rather a smart move to maintain control and enjoyment. After all, gambling should never become a source of stress or financial strain.
In my experience, the best outcomes happen when players treat crypto casinos as entertainment first and foremost, not as a way to make quick money. Keeping that mindset protects you from common pitfalls and keeps the fun alive.
